General Information about #213F76
The hexadecimal color code #213F76, also known as "Astronaut," represents a dark shade of blue. It is composed of 12.9% red, 24.7% green, and 46.3% blue. In the RGB color model, this translates to 33 red, 63 green, and 118 blue. In the CMYK color model, it consists of 72% cyan, 47% magenta, 0% yellow, and 54% black. This color is often associated with feelings of stability, trust, and depth. It is commonly used in branding and design to convey a sense of professionalism and reliability. The color's cool undertones make it a versatile choice for a variety of applications, from digital interfaces to print materials. The color #213F76, also known as Astronaut, presents certain accessibility considerations. Its relatively low luminance value of 8 means that it requires careful pairing with text or other foreground elements to ensure sufficient contrast. According to WCAG guidelines, a contrast ratio of at least 4.5:1 is recommended for normal text and 3:1 for large text against a background. Therefore, using #213F76 as a background color necessitates light-colored text to meet these standards. White (#FFFFFF) or very light shades of gray would be suitable choices. When used for interactive elements, such as buttons or links, it is crucial to provide clear visual cues, like hover or focus states, to indicate interactivity. Ensuring that the color is not the sole means of conveying information is also vital for users with color vision deficiencies. Consider adding text labels or icons to supplement the color coding.

Web and App Design
In web design, #213F76 can be utilized to create a sophisticated and calming atmosphere. It is appropriate for header backgrounds, navigation bars, and accent elements, especially for websites related to technology, finance, or corporate services. To ensure readability, it is recommended to combine the color with light fonts such as white or light yellow. Furthermore, it can be used to create contrast in data visualizations, by using it to represent certain categories or data points. In mobile app design, it can serve as an excellent background color for login screens or settings panels, delivering a premium and trustworthy user experience. Interior Design
In the realm of interior design, #213F76 can be employed to create a serene and elegant setting. It is appropriate for painting walls in bedrooms or studies, delivering a sense of calmness and concentration. The color could be integrated into furniture selections, such as sofas or cabinets, to provide a touch of refinement. To prevent the area from becoming visually monotonous, it is recommended to contrast it with brighter accent colors like gold, mustard yellow, or turquoise. In addition, textiles such as curtains, pillows, and rugs, can be incorporated to increase the depth of the color scheme. It is especially good when paired with natural materials like wood or stone, for an organic and balanced aesthetic.
Fashion Industry
In the fashion industry, #213F76 can be used to create elegant and sophisticated outfits. It is well-suited for evening gowns, business suits, and formal wear, conveying a sense of refinement and professionalism. The color can be used as the primary shade or to highlight certain details, such as embroidery or accessories. For a modern and stylish style, it can be mixed with neutral tones such as gray, black, or white. Furthermore, it is appropriate for a variety of materials, including silk, velvet, and wool. Jewelry made of silver, platinum, or diamonds can complement the color to create a classy and harmonized appearance.
